Many people on this site have lost weight without regular exercise - It's primarily calories in vs calories out. If you eat less than you burn, you'll lose weight. Although you need exercise to really be healthy, you can lose weight without exercise, though it's not really recommended! Trust me - you'll feel much better all around when you start engaging in regular physical activity.0
